Users interact with AR overlays that display instruments, samples, and audio effects in physical spaces. By tapping, swiping, or moving within the environment, they can modify tempo, harmony, and layering in real time. AI-assisted tools analyze these inputs and suggest alternative arrangements, chord progressions, or rhythmic variations to enhance creativity. Collaboration is central to the AR remix experience. Multiple users can join the same virtual space, contribute tracks, and experiment with real-time harmonization. Online forums and Reddit threads highlight how global participants co-create music, exchanging ideas across time zones. Gamified challenges, such as “remix a classic song in 10 minutes” or “combine three genres into a single track,” encourage experimentation and maintain engagement. Additionally, AR music remix platforms provide learning opportunities. Beginners can follow AI-generated tutorials, while advanced users benefit from suggestions for complex harmonies, layering techniques, and dynamic effects.
